Important note (Cash Payments): Most trips may be paid in cash directly from Customer to Driver. Kula Ride generally does not collect or handle cash. However, we still record trip details and fare amounts in the Platform for operational, safety, and support purposes.

7. Data Retention
We retain personal data only for as long as necessary for:
-
Operating the Platform
-
Safety, fraud prevention and investigations
-
Dispute resolution and support
-
Compliance with legal and regulatory obligations
​
Typical retention periods (guideline only; may vary by legal requirement):
-
Trip records and fare records: up to 7 years
-
Driver Wallet and withdrawal records: up to 7 years
-
Support communications: 1–2 years
-
Driver verification documents: Active period + any required statutory retention
-
Account information: Until deletion request + 12–36 months for safety/fraud and compliance purposes
​
After retention periods expire, we delete or anonymize data unless we must retain it longer under PNG Law.
